> I was talking about YetiForce because I have seen them do daily commits
> and by looking at the source code, just at first glance, it really looks
> cleaner (there are studies that show that code cleanliness regarding
> indentation, naming conventions, etc., is inversely correlated to bugs. The
> cleaner the code, the less bugs you'll find). In the case of vtiger, the
> commits are very sparse. However, it seems that Vtiger's user base is still
> larger than that of  Yeti. If you take a look at the weekly downloads in
> sourceforge, Vtiger is above 1K, wherass Yeti is below 100. In my
> particular case I would have to migrate many modules that I've been
> developing over the years, and that's what really stops me from switching.

>>> Hi @all, this is the current status of vtiger open source , in my point
>>> of view:
>>>
>>> I had quite a few customers who simply ran away from vtiger open source
>>> because of the bugs and lack useful features vtiger competitors already
>>> have out of the box.
>>>
>>> *You may think they ran away from vtiger open source to vtiger on
>>> demand, but no, because of the bad experience they don’t trust vtiger brand
>>> anymore and go to Vtiger competitors.*
>>>
>>> You may think again, we as developers, can get paid for fixing bugs and
>>> for introducing custom modules, or even module replacements, but in the
>>> long game this is plain wrong even from an economic point of view, because
>>> bugs and lack of basic features scare away very good customers, those with
>>> big deals and big ideas to implement  in a crm project.
>>>
>>> Vtiger open source customers are not the same customers who buy vtiger
>>> cloud subscription, even if on vtiger.com the access to opensource
>>> download is almost hidden!
>>>
>>>
>>>
>>> Steve jobs said : "We have to let go of this notion that for Apple to
>>> win, Microsoft has to lose." - Steve Jobs, Macworld Expo Boston keynote,
>>> 1997
>>>
>>> *I think this quote can be rewritten like this: vtiger open source
>>> doesn’t have to suck so vtiger cloud can win, because we can both win.*
>>>
>>> This email is not just a way to complain pointlessly, the objective is
>>> to invite vtiger community and vtiger team to take action together!
>>>
>>> STEP 1:
>>>
>>> If you, vtiger team, don’t have time to merge bug fixes, engage in
>>> conversations with vtiger community on git, review and merge new
>>> functionalities as fast as they come on git,
>>> just let us do it, please.
>>>
>>> STEP 2:
>>>
>>> Vtiger community please submit on git all bugs you want to get fixed,
>>> all the features you think could help develop vtiger extending modules
>>> instead of replacing vtiger modules, anything to help closing the gap
>>> between vtiger open source and its competitors.
>>>
>>> STEP 3:
>>> vtiger community please help with development of anything set in STEP 2,
>>> if I fix something and you fix something else we both win, it’s the same
>>> for new functionalities.
>>>
